A 0.93-acre property at 816 W. Main St. has been sold and is slated for redevelopment as a Panda Express restaurant, according to an announcement from Cushman & Wakefield | Thalhimer last month.
CFT Developments purchased the site from Driven Brands Inc. for $1.5 million. The buyer plans to redevelop the property for the restaurant, with completion scheduled for early summer 2026.
Connie Jordan Nielsen and Alicia Brown of Cushman & Wakefield | Thalhimer handled sale negotiations on behalf of Panda Express, the company said.
The site is located along the West Main Street commercial corridor, one of Salem’s primary retail and dining areas.
“We’re pleased to see continued interest from nationally recognized brands choosing to invest in our community. Projects like this help reinforce the West Main corridor as a vibrant destination for residents and visitors alike,” Tommy Miller, Salem’s director of economic development.
